Fire Sprinkler System Comparisons

System TypeBest ForKey AdvantagesConsiderations
Wet PipeHeated buildings (offices, schools, residential)Simple, reliable, immediate responseRisk of frozen/burst pipes in unheated spaces
Dry PipeCold or unheated areas (warehouses, parking garages, docks)Prevents freezing; only fills with water when activatedSlight delay in water delivery; more complex maintenance
Pre-ActionData centers, museums, archives, librariesDouble safeguard against accidental discharge; protects sensitive assetsHigher installation cost; requires detection system integration
DelugeHigh-hazard areas (aircraft hangars, chemical storage, refineries)Instant full-area coverage; effective for fast-spreading firesNot suitable for occupied areas; higher water demand

The Bottom Line

  • Wet pipe systems are cost-effective and reliable for most facilities.

  • Dry pipe systems protect unheated areas from pipe freeze damage.

  • Pre-action systems safeguard mission-critical environments where accidental water damage is unacceptable.

  • Deluge systems provide aggressive suppression in high-risk industrial or hazardous environments.
